S7, Ep 10- Beyond the Gut: Creating Change for LGBTQ+ IBD Patients with Dr. Carlton

View descriptionShare

Zoe and special co-host Adam Kegley, Associate Director of Global Partnerships at GHLF, are joined by San Diego-based gastroenterologist Carlton Thomas, MD, to learn all about LGBTQ+ health and inflammatory bowel disease (IBD). Dr. Carlton shares how not enough people are talking about sexual health and IBD, how people can have more open and honest conversations with their doctors, and the challenges faced in the LGBTQ+ community when it comes to accessing health care.

Among the highlights in this episode:

01:00: Dr. Carlton shares his background as a gastroenterologist specialized in IBD and his presence on social media as a voice for queer health, highlighting his unique approach to discussing often taboo subjects

02:54: Adam Kegley, Associate Director of Global Partnerships at GHLF, and Dr. Carlton discuss the lack of conversation around sexual health and IBD in health care settings, emphasizing the importance of open communication between patients and providers, especially in the LGBTQ+ community

04:16: Adam explains the LGBTQ+ IBD Experiences Survey, a GHLF initiative to understand the specific health care experiences of LGBTQ+ individuals with IBD, aiming to improve inclusivity and access to care

05:38: Dr. Carlton discusses the challenges faced by LGBTQ+ individuals with IBD, including the difficulty in discussing sexual health with health care providers, particularly in less accepting environments, and the impact of provider bias and misinformation

07:15: Adam notes the surprisingly low percentage of gastroenterologists who routinely inquire about sexual health in IBD patients

10:07: Zoe Rothblatt, Director of Community Outreach at GHLF, reflects on her own experience with Crohn's disease, noting the absence of discussions about sexual health with her gastroenterologist, and asks Dr. Carlton for advice on initiating these conversations

11:23: Dr. Carlton emphasizes the importance of finding knowledgeable and open health care providers, encouraging LGBTQ+ individuals with IBD to seek providers who are comfortable discussing and addressing their unique health care needs

11:58: Dr. Carlton stresses the importance of honest discussions about sexual health and the impact of IBD on one's sex life, as well as advocating for better health care for the LGBTQ+ community
